Origin & history of Dallas
Scottish Gaelic dail (meadow) + fas (dwelling) Dallas
1
English / Scottish roots
Dallas comes from the Scottish Gaelic meaning meadow dwelling. Dallas, Texas is one of America's largest and most dynamic cities. Dallas (1978–1991) defined 1980s television excess — Who shot J.R.? was the most-watched TV event of its era. The Dallas Cowboys are known as America's Team.
2
First recorded
Earliest known use: Scottish place name; Dallas, Texas founded 1841; Dallas (TV) premiered 1978.

How popular is Dallas?
2024 peak year
The name Dallas reached its peak in 2024, with 1,448 registrations (ranked #243). The name has actually been around since 1880 — over a century — though it took until recently to find its widest audience. Since the peak, the name has eased to around #267 today, averaging about 1,809 new babies per year. Dallas's usage has held roughly steady recently. Across all years on record, approximately 85,179 American babies have carried this name.
